目录
什么是nginx
1、Nginx (engine x) 是一个高性能的HTTP和反向代理web服务器,
2、Nginx是一款轻量级的Web 服务器/反向代理服务器及电子邮件(IMAP/POP3)代理服务器,在BSD-like 协议下发行。其特点是占有内存少,并发能力强
3、Nginx 是高性能的 HTTP 和反向代理的web服务器,处理高并发能力是十分强大的,能经受高负 载的考验,有报告表明能支持高达 50,000 个并发连接数。
4、Nginx支持热部署,启动简单,可以做到7*24不间断运行。几个月都不需要重新启动。
为什么要使用nginx
在传统的Web项目中,并发量小,用户使用的少。
所以在低并发的情况下,用户可以直接访问tomcat服务器,然后tomcat服务器返回消息给用户。
即:形成了一种单线式的访问方式
用户访问<-->Tomcat服务器
而在互联网项目下,因单个tomcat默认并发量有限制。如果请求量过大,就会产生很多问题
如何使用nginx
nginx下载
下载官网:nginx: download
下载好之后,会在桌面上看到这个压缩包
我们将其解压
注意:这里我们不要直接点击运行nginx.exe
我们将光标放在路径的位置上,输入cmd,即在该打开该路径下的dos文件
我们在这个路径下运行nginx.exe
这样就启动了该进程了
如何查看该进程是否启动了
方式一:通过查看任务管理器
方式二:通过dos命令查看
首先,现在该文件路径下,启动dos命令
然后输入指令:tasklist /fi "imagename eq nginx.exe"
当看到这样的结果时,也表示进程启动了
nginx的配置文件是conf目录下的nginx.conf,默认配置的nginx监听的端口为80,如果本地电脑的80端口有被占用,如果本地80端口已经被使用则修改成其他端口。
创建文件,将图片加入nginx进程中
首先创建图片所在的文件夹
我们以其中的cannon文件夹来演示
然后我们将创建好的文件夹存放在 nginx-1.24.0 --> html
接下来,我们将nginx进程启动,然后就可以在浏览器中访问该图片
至此,nginx总结到此结束